We are the change we’ve been waiting for! National change starts locally--really locally. President Obama has asked each of us to take action in our community, to participate in creating change one person at a time. This is really no different than our work during the election: We talked to our neighbors. We made phone calls, donated food, and learned how to organize. Going forward, Silicon Valley for Obama will apply its existing infrastructure to enable the community to make change locally.
We've created issue-focused groups to focus on driving our efforts related to the key issues identified by our membership: Poverty and the Economy; Education; Environment and Green Jobs; and Healthcare. We're open to involving ourselves in other areas too, but those are our key areas of focus. If you'd like to volunteer, check the calendar for an event that matches your interests.
